## Tuning

Gating for Bramblefort canaries is intentionally conservative: a canary only advances when error-rate, latency, and saturation checks all pass for the full observation window. Loosening any single threshold without adjusting the window invites false promotions, so change them together and note it in the sync minutes. The current gating constants are listed here.

tuning table, kagag-yahip:
RATE_LIMITS = {
    "druath": 1,
    "wenwyn": 5,
    "ulaael": 2,
    "holath": 5,
}

MEMO — Finance Team

Subject: Support Outsourcing, Phase One

Beginning next quarter, Tier 1 customer support for the Lumetra product line will transfer to Corvell Answering Services in Dravenport. Projected savings are roughly 18% of current support spend, net of transition costs. Budget codes will be updated by month-end. The confidential rationale follows below.

management briefing: Headcount on the Praok team goes from 16 to 91 by the end of March. Gross margin on Praok came in at 2 percent against a plan of 26 percent.

## Releases — user module split

We are carving the user module out of the Bramblecore monolith. Each release ships both the shim and the new `userd` service; on-call should verify the shim version matches before rollout. Dual-write stays on until parity checks pass for a full week. Every `userd` artifact must verify against the signing key below.

deploy key for kagup-bawig: bky9_ZMq28eTw9